Intresting... (PS My english is bad, but...) I log in backend with Super Users privileges and use Phoca Gallery. If i upload single image (3 MB, dimensions 3456 x 2304 px) in backend, i got a message „Fatal error: Allowed memory size of 33554432 bytes exhausted (tried to allocate 3456 bytes) in /home/xxx/public_html/administrator/components/com_phocagallery/libraries/phocagallery/image/imagemagic.php on line ...“
So i read forums and found few tutorials how to increase memory_limit but it does not help me. Then i tried to reduce picture size (down to 500 kb) – still dosnt help. Then i reduce picture height (proportional with height), to 3000px – still error, to 2600px – error, to 2500px – NO ERROR! And Phoca creates thumbnail, and medium pictures. So, i think my server GD Library configuration does not allow bigger images...
BUT! Now i log in frontent and use Phoca Gallery User Control Panel with Registered user access. I upload singel unchanged image (3 MB, dimensions 3456 x 2304 px), Phoca uploads it and creates all thumbnails without error!
What is wrong with backend upload? Is really prolem in server (mis)configuration? I have Joomla! 1.7 and Phoca Gallery 3.0.2, memory_limit=64MB.
